Marijuana's Grip: From Chill to Crisis

What starts as a brief respite can quickly morph into something more sinister. The allure of weed, its promise of tranquility, can become a crutch. Slowly but surely, the lines fade between enjoyment and dependence. Suddenly, that joint session isn't just about unwinding – it's about escaping the discomfort of everyday life. The weed you once used to chill out now dictates your schedule, your thoughts, and even your relationships.

This isn't a critique; it's a reality check. Weed can be a source of pleasure, but when its embrace tightens, it's time to consider options. There are resources available, counselors who understand the struggle and can help you regain control. Remember, seeking balance back to a healthy relationship with yourself is always possible.

Pharmaceuticals and the Perils of Prescription Abuse

Prescription medications, intended to alleviate suffering and improve well-being, can become a detrimental force when abused. This epidemic sweeps across communities, leaving behind a trail of broken lives and shattered families. Individuals vulnerable to addiction may find themselves trapped in a vicious cycle of dependence, where the pursuit of fleeting euphoria causes devastating consequences. The insidious nature of prescription drug abuse presents in a variety of ways, from recreational use among teenagers to chronic misuse by those struggling with underlying mental health issues.

  • Underlying factors such as stress, trauma, and genetic predisposition can amplify the risk of prescription drug abuse.
  • Unregulated access further fuel the problem, making it simpler for individuals to obtain these dangerous substances.
  • The societal consequences of prescription drug abuse are profound, straining healthcare systems and eroding the social fabric.

Addressing this complex issue requires a multi-faceted approach that encompasses prevention, treatment, and law enforcement efforts. Raising awareness about the dangers of prescription drug abuse is crucial, as is providing accessible and effective rehabilitation options for those in need.
